When Alexander the Great was marching southwards
and then towards the heart of the Persian empire and
finally India, the Cypriot Kings assisted him in many
ways especially with their ships in the siege of Tyre. In
appreciation, Alexander set them free. This period,
however was very brief since the Macedonian King
died soon and Cyprus became the bone of contention
for his successors. Finally Cyprus was won over in
294 BC by Ptolemy who ruled Egypt where he established a dynasty that lasted for three centuries.
Ptolemaic rule was rigid and exploited the island's resources to the utmost, particularly timber and copper.
A great contemporary figure of Cypriot letters was the
philosopher Zeno who was born at Kition about 336
and founded the famous Stoic School of Philosophy at
Athens where he died about 264 BC.
